
在Excel中,如果文字不居中,可以通过以下几种方法解决:调整单元格对齐方式、合并单元格、使用格式刷工具。 其中,调整单元格对齐方式是最常用也是最简单的方法。通过选择需要调整的单元格或单元格区域,点击工具栏上的对齐方式按钮,可以快速将文字居中。接下来,我们将详细介绍这几种方法及其具体操作步骤。
一、调整单元格对齐方式
调整单元格对齐方式是最直接、最简单的方法。具体操作步骤如下:
1. 选择需要调整的单元格或区域
首先,选中需要调整对齐方式的单元格或单元格区域。你可以通过点击单元格或拖动鼠标来选择多个单元格。
2. 打开“对齐方式”选项
在Excel的工具栏上,找到“开始”选项卡。在“对齐”组中,你会看到水平对齐和垂直对齐的按钮。通常,这些按钮显示为文本居左、居中和居右的图标。
3. 设置水平和垂直对齐
点击水平对齐和垂直对齐中的“居中”按钮。这样,选中的单元格中的文本就会在单元格内水平和垂直居中显示。
调整单元格对齐方式不仅适用于单行文本,对于多行文本同样适用。如果单元格内有多行文本,通过调整对齐方式,可以确保每一行文本都能居中显示。
二、合并单元格
在某些情况下,单元格的大小不合适或者需要将多个单元格内容合并成一个整体显示,此时可以使用合并单元格功能。
1. 选择需要合并的单元格
选中需要合并的多个单元格。这些单元格可以在同一行或者同一列,也可以是一个矩形区域。
2. 打开“合并单元格”选项
在Excel的工具栏上,找到“开始”选项卡。在“对齐”组中,你会看到一个“合并和居中”按钮。点击该按钮,即可将选中的单元格合并,并将内容居中显示。
合并单元格后,原本每个单元格的内容会被覆盖,只有合并后的单元格保留其中一个单元格的内容。因此,合并单元格前,需要确保只有一个单元格内有内容,或者提前将内容整合到一个单元格内。
3. 取消合并单元格
如果需要取消合并单元格,只需重新选中合并后的单元格,然后再次点击“合并和居中”按钮,即可恢复到原来的单元格状态。
三、使用格式刷工具
格式刷工具可以快速复制一个单元格的格式到其他单元格,包含对齐方式、字体、颜色等。
1. 选择格式合适的单元格
选中一个已经设置好对齐方式的单元格。这个单元格可以是已经居中对齐的单元格。
2. 打开“格式刷”工具
在Excel的工具栏上,找到“开始”选项卡。在“剪贴板”组中,你会看到一个“格式刷”图标。点击该图标,这时鼠标指针会变成一个刷子的形状。
3. 应用格式到其他单元格
拖动鼠标,选择需要应用相同格式的单元格或单元格区域。松开鼠标后,选择的单元格会自动应用格式刷工具的格式,包括对齐方式。
使用格式刷工具可以在批量处理单元格格式时大大提高效率,尤其是在多个单元格需要统一格式时非常实用。
四、调整单元格大小
有时候,文本不居中是因为单元格的大小不合适,调整单元格大小可以帮助解决这一问题。
1. 选择需要调整的单元格
选中需要调整大小的单元格或单元格区域。
2. 调整行高和列宽
在选中的单元格上右键,选择“行高”或“列宽”选项。根据需要,输入合适的数值来调整单元格的大小。调整后的单元格会更加适合文本的显示,从而使文本更容易居中。
3. 自动调整大小
Excel还提供了自动调整行高和列宽的功能。选中单元格后,双击行号或列标的边缘,Excel会自动调整行高或列宽,使其适应单元格内的内容。
五、使用样式和条件格式
Excel提供了丰富的样式和条件格式功能,可以根据需要对单元格进行样式设置,从而实现文本居中等效果。
1. 应用预设样式
在Excel的工具栏上,找到“开始”选项卡。在“样式”组中,你会看到多个预设样式。选择一个合适的样式,可以快速应用到选中的单元格。
2. 创建自定义样式
如果预设样式不满足需求,可以创建自定义样式。在“样式”组中,点击“单元格样式”,然后选择“新建单元格样式”。在弹出的对话框中,根据需要设置对齐方式、字体、颜色等。
3. 使用条件格式
条件格式可以根据单元格内容自动应用格式。在“开始”选项卡的“样式”组中,点击“条件格式”,选择“新建规则”。在规则类型中选择“仅对包含的单元格设置格式”,然后根据需要设置对齐方式等格式。
通过样式和条件格式,可以更加灵活地控制单元格的格式,从而实现文本居中等效果。
六、使用快捷键
Excel提供了多种快捷键,可以快速调整单元格的对齐方式。
1. 快捷键调整对齐方式
选中需要调整的单元格或单元格区域,按下以下快捷键,可以快速调整对齐方式:
- 水平居中:Ctrl + E
- 垂直居中:Ctrl + Alt + M
2. 快捷键合并单元格
选中需要合并的单元格,按下快捷键:Alt + H + M + C,可以快速合并单元格并居中显示内容。
使用快捷键可以大大提高工作效率,尤其是在大量单元格需要调整格式时非常方便。
七、使用VBA宏
在需要批量处理大量单元格格式时,可以使用VBA宏来实现自动化操作。
1. 打开VBA编辑器
按下快捷键Alt + F11,打开VBA编辑器。在VBA编辑器中,选择“插入”菜单,点击“模块”,创建一个新的模块。
2. 编写VBA代码
在新建的模块中,输入以下代码:
Sub TextCenterAlign()
Dim rng As Range
Set rng = Selection
With rng
.HorizontalAlignment = xlCenter
.VerticalAlignment = xlCenter
End With
End Sub
3. 运行VBA代码
关闭VBA编辑器,返回Excel工作表。选中需要调整的单元格或单元格区域,按下快捷键Alt + F8,选择刚刚创建的宏“TextCenterAlign”,点击“运行”。选中的单元格会自动应用居中对齐。
使用VBA宏可以在批量处理单元格格式时节省大量时间,尤其是在复杂的表格中非常实用。
总结:
通过调整单元格对齐方式、合并单元格、使用格式刷工具、调整单元格大小、使用样式和条件格式、使用快捷键以及VBA宏,可以有效解决Excel中文字不居中的问题。在实际操作中,可以根据具体需求选择合适的方法或组合使用多种方法,以达到最佳效果。
相关问答FAQs:
1. 我在Excel中输入的文字为什么无法居中显示?
Excel中文字无法居中显示的原因可能是单元格的格式设置不正确。请尝试以下步骤解决问题:
- 首先,选择需要居中显示文字的单元格或单元格范围。
- 其次,点击Excel顶部菜单栏的“开始”选项卡。
- 然后,在“对齐方式”区域中,点击“居中”按钮。
- 最后,你的文字应该居中显示了。
2. 为什么我在Excel中设置了文字居中,但仍然无法正确显示?
如果你在Excel中设置了文字居中,但文字仍然没有正确显示,可能是由于单元格中的内容过长导致的。请尝试以下方法解决:
- 首先,选择需要居中显示文字的单元格或单元格范围。
- 其次,调整单元格的列宽或行高,以便可以完全显示文字内容。
- 然后,再次设置文字居中。
- 最后,保存并查看结果,文字应该正确居中显示了。
3. 如何在Excel中将多行文字居中显示?
如果你希望在Excel中将多行文字居中显示,可以使用文本换行功能和合并单元格功能来实现。以下是具体步骤:
- 首先,选择需要居中显示文字的单元格或单元格范围。
- 其次,点击Excel顶部菜单栏的“开始”选项卡。
- 然后,在“对齐方式”区域中,点击“居中”按钮。
- 接下来,点击单元格的编辑栏,将光标移至需要换行的位置。
- 最后,按下"Alt" + "Enter"键,在光标位置插入换行符。重复此步骤以添加更多的换行符。
希望以上方法能帮助你解决在Excel中文字不居中的问题。如果仍然存在困扰,请随时与我们联系,我们将竭诚为您服务。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4753442